Basic Translation of “Protect”

The basic translation of “protect” in German is “schützen.” This versatile word can be used in various contexts to convey different aspects of protection.

Formal Ways to Say “Protect”

When speaking in formal settings or addressing people with whom you have little familiarity, it is important to use the appropriate level of politeness. Here are some formal ways to say “protect” in German:

1. Bitte schützen Sie mich!

(Please protect me!)

Use this phrase to seek protection from someone in authority or express a strong need for protection. It can be used in emergency situations or when you require immediate assistance.

2. Könnten Sie mich bitte schützen?

(Could you please protect me?)

This is a more polite and less direct way to ask for protection. It is suitable when you want to convey your request in a more sophisticated manner.

3. Ich brauche Schutz.

(I need protection.)

This straightforward statement can be used to express a general need for protection without specifically addressing anyone. It can be helpful in formal contexts where you need to make your request known without requesting it directly.

Informal Ways to Say “Protect”

When interacting with friends, family, or people you are familiar with, you can use more casual language to express the concept of protection. Here are some informal ways to say “protect” in German:

1. Beschütz mich, bitte!

(Protect me, please!)

Use this phrase when seeking the protection of someone close to you, like a friend or family member. It is more direct and casual.

2. Kümmer dich um mich!

(Take care of me!)

This phrase is commonly used among friends or family. It expresses the desire for someone to protect and look after you.

3. Pass auf mich auf!

(Watch out for me!)

You can employ this phrase to ask someone to be attentive and protect you from potential dangers or problems. It shows a level of trust and reliance on the person you’re addressing.

Tips and Examples

Here are some tips and additional examples to help you use the concept of protection in different contexts:

1. Protecting Personal Belongings:

If you need to express the need to keep your personal belongings safe, you can use phrases like:

“Bitte pass auf meine Sachen auf!” (Please watch my things!)

“Ich möchte meine Wertsachen schützen.” (I want to protect my valuables.)

2. Protecting the Environment:

If you want to highlight the importance of protecting the environment, you can say:

“Lasst uns die Umwelt schützen!” (Let’s protect the environment!)

“Es ist unsere Verantwortung, unsere Natur zu schützen.” (It is our responsibility to protect our nature.)

3. Protecting Personal Safety:

If you want to express the need for personal safety or discuss protective measures, you can use phrases such as:

“Es ist wichtig, sich selbst zu schützen.” (It is important to protect oneself.)

“Ich trage Pfefferspray zum Selbstschutz.” (I carry pepper spray for self-defense.)
